Book Description
This book presents in detail a pair of models of the economics of climate change. The models, called RICE-99 (for the Regional Dynamic Integrated model of Climate and the Economy) and DICE-99 (for the Dynamic Integrated Model of Climate and the Economy) build on the authors’ earlier work, particularly their RICE and DICE models of the early 1990s.

About the Author
William D. Nordhaus is Sterling Professor of Economics at Yale University.
Joseph Boyer is an Associate in Research at Yale University.
